Introduced back in 2014 as a more comfortable and amiable alternative to the racetrack-oriented CBR600RR, the global market Honda CBR650F has basically flown under the radar in the US for the most part. An all-new motorcycle designed and built in Honda’s growing Thailand factory, the CBR650F utilizes a 649cc inline-four engine with intake and exhaust […]
MotorcycleDaily.com – Motorcycle News, Editorials, Product Reviews and Bike Reviews